What Are The Symptoms Of A Bad Powertrain?


Bad Powertrain

Has your medium-duty truck acted up while driving around, but you don't know why? It might be your powertrain. Does this sound familiar? You're enjoying a smooth ride, but suddenly, your truck performance drops. That's your vehicle's way of saying, "Hey, I have a problem here!" 


Bad Powertrain - Here Comes the Light!


The first on the list is very telling: the check engine light illuminates. This warning signal is your truck's way of saying, "Something's up, and it's not good." Please don't ignore this call for attention; it's the first clue that your powertrain could be having trouble.

Feeling the Gear Grind


Has your truck hesitated or refused to change gears smoothly? Trouble shifting gears is a classic symptom of a powertrain crying out for help. These slips and glitches may initially be subtle, like a minor hiccup, but they can quickly escalate into a more significant problem.


Unwanted Sounds and Vibrations


Next, listen for any unusual noises or vibrations, especially when accelerating. These could be signs of a bad powertrain. Essentially, your truck is trying to communicate using its version of Morse code, telling you that all's not well under the hood.


Fuel Efficiency Drops


Have you noticed you're visiting the gas station more often? A sudden drop in fuel efficiency could indicate a problem with your powertrain. It's like your truck is thirsty for more fuel than usual, and it's worth checking out why.


Frequently Asked Questions: Powertrain Troubles Unpacked


Q: How often should I get my powertrain checked?

A: Regular maintenance is vital! Review your routine vehicle check-ups and schedule service calls to catch any issues early.


Q: Can I drive with a bad powertrain?

A: It's risky. Driving with a failing powertrain can lead to more significant damage. More importantly, a bad powertrain poses a safety risk for yourself, your passengers, other motorists, and the longevity of your medium-duty truck.


Q: What causes powertrain problems?

A: Many factors can contribute to powertrain issues. Heavy wear and tear or lack of maintenance most impact the powertrain. Always follow your truck's service schedule to keep your vehicle running at its best.


Q: Is it expensive to fix a powertrain?

A: The cost can vary based on the issue. Early detection usually means a lighter hit to your wallet. Think of it as an investment in your truck's health.
